Snyk is a developer security platform that makes it easy for development teams to find, prioritize, and fix security vulnerabilities in code, dependencies, containers, and cloud infrastructure — and do it all right from the start. Our Opportunity

Snyk is looking for a commercial attorney with an entrepreneurial mindset to support our sales, business development, and procurement teams and advise on a broad range of commercial transactions with commercially-driven legal advice, strong drafting skills, privacy experience, experience in a B2B SaaS environment, and a "can-do" work ethic.You will collaborate closely with cross-functional team members from around the globe, including in Finance, GTM, Sales Operations, Product, Marketing, and Procurement. Your approach is pragmatic, customer-focused and collaborative – your goal is to reduce friction and enable the business and its customers. You have contract drafting and business negotiation skills gained in both private practice and in-house.

You'll use that knowledge to negotiate and draft agreements with all types of customers, from SMB to enterprise to the US government, as well as with channel partners and vendors. You are a motivated self-starter and enjoy working in a fast-paced environment. You are willing to learn and pick up anything that gets thrown your way. In your mind, there is no job too big or too small for you. You just want to be part of a team that gets stuff done. You have dedication and commitment to our customers, shareholders, employees and families and local communities.

You'll Spend Your Time:

  • Drafting, reviewing, structuring, and closing a broad range of commercial agreements, including Snyk SaaS Agreements, license agreements, DPAs, NDAs, enterprise customer agreements, partner agreements and US Federal Government contracts.
  • Collaborating with the internal legal and sales teams, updating legal playbooks and improving contracting documents and processes.
  • Providing commercial legal advice to sales, partnership, and procurement teams.
  • Providing support, drafting and negotiating commercial contracts related to data privacy regulations as needed, such as data processing agreements and data transfer agreements.
  • Assisting with legal department projects, including efforts to develop, implement and enhance processes that improve transaction velocity without material increases in risk.
  • Working closely with our Contracts Manager responsible for GTM Operations and Deal Desk on processes and CRM tools for negotiating sales agreements at scale, including playbooks and pre-approved terms.
  • Assisting with privacy and product-related matters as needed.
  • Aiding in the development and implementation of processes, procedures and metrics (including efficient contracting processes) to increase the overall effectiveness of the legal services.

What You'll Need:

  • 7+ years commercial experience, of which a minimum of two years has been spent in-house at a high-growth software (SaaS) company.
  • Experience in drafting and advising clients on technology-related commercial agreements, including software licensing, strategic partnerships, reseller arrangements, and data processing agreements.
  • To recognize that success as a commercial lawyer is rooted in a fundamental understanding of the functionality of the products.
  • The ability to juggle multiple priorities and tasks while remaining cheerful and resilient.
  • Strong communication skills, especially communicating legal concepts in non-legal language to non-lawyers in a clear and concise way.
  • Strong problem-solving, organizational and project management skills.
  • To be a proactive, driven, adaptable person who can, with poise and patience, prioritize and balance multiple projects, path-find, and calibrate advice in view of shifting priorities, legal developments, and risk tolerance.

We'd be Lucky if You Have:

  • An IAPP certification.
  • Experience with open-source software.
  • SaaS security industry experience.
  • Experience with US Federal Government contracting and an understanding of FedRAMP.
